Home / Politics / Parliament The representatives of the parliament's complaint against Hemmati Read 1 minute - Wednesday 2025/06/11 - 08:43 News Code: 19457 Share Today, the members of parliament have prepared and signed a legal complaint against Mr. Hemmati and submitted it to the public prosecutor. Javakar, the chairman of the High Supervisory Board on the Conduct of Representatives:Hemmati's claims regarding the interference of representatives in appointments and dismissals led to accusations against the parliament and caused the image of the parliament as a serving institution to be undermined.Today, the members of parliament prepared and signed a legal complaint against Mr. Hemmati and referred it to the public and revolutionary prosecutor of Tehran for investigation.The prosecutor should not allow a minister who has been unable to gain renewed confidence from the parliament due to inefficiency to make such remarks undermining the parliament's position after four months.
